WeChat Pay officially released the AI Access Toolkit 2.0 version recently. Based on the initial product launched in April, this version has undergone significant upgrades by incorporating feedback from merchants and developers, focusing on three core directions: security, efficiency, and native smoothness.

The new toolkit fully supports nine languages, including Chinese, English, and Japanese, and has adapted the native semantics for WeChat Pay's specific business concepts. This improvement effectively prevents misunderstandings caused by direct machine translation, helping global developers complete the integration process seamlessly in their native language.

Comprehensive Expansion of Core Capabilities

In terms of knowledge base, the new toolkit has significantly expanded its knowledge library. It now covers all product categories of WeChat Pay, expanding from only covering payment and coupons in the 1.0 version.

At the same time, the toolkit has added two new AI capabilities: technical experts and financial-grade R&D experts. The former can provide full-cycle Q&A for scenario selection, process interpretation, and fault diagnosis, while the latter reviews code based on financial-grade security standards to help developers avoid potential vulnerabilities.

Efficiency Boost and Cost Reduction

To ensure a continuous development rhythm, the new version has added a CLI dynamic troubleshooting feature. Developers do not need to exit the coding environment or log in to the merchant backend; they can simply use natural language to check the status of payment and refund orders in real time.

Additionally, the official has converted all timing and status diagrams in the documentation into Mermaid format, making it more suitable for various large models. This optimization has reduced the overall Token consumption by 50% compared to the original HTML document, effectively reducing resource consumption.
